How to prepare for a job interview at beBeeTeamwork

✨Show Off Your Communication Skills

Make sure to highlight your ability to communicate effectively during the interview. Use examples from past experiences where you successfully collaborated with a team or resolved conflicts. This will demonstrate that you can work harmoniously within a team environment.

✨Know Your Health and Safety Protocols

Brush up on health and safety regulations relevant to warehouse operations. Be prepared to discuss how you’ve implemented these protocols in previous roles or how you would ensure compliance in this position. This shows that you take employee and customer well-being seriously.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are some thoughtful questions about the company’s culture, team dynamics, and safety practices. This not only shows your interest in the role but also gives you a chance to assess if the company is the right fit for you.

✨Dress Appropriately

Even though it’s a warehouse role, dressing smartly can make a great first impression. Opt for business casual attire to show that you respect the interview process and are serious about the opportunity.
